Paul Ryan Boots Pro-Gay Jesuit as U.S. House Chaplain
LifeSite News ^ | 4/27/18 | Doug Mainwaring

Posted on 04/27/2018 5:49:58 PM PDT by marshmallow

WASHINGTON DC, April 27, 2018 (LifeSiteNews) – Capitol Hill is in an uproar over House Speaker Paul Ryan’s request for the resigation of Jesuit, pro-gay chaplain Rev. Patrick Conroy as the official U.S. House of Representatives chaplain.

Conroy resigned yesterday after allegedly being given an ultimatum by Speaker Ryan. According to a report by The Hill, “Four different sources—two from each party—say Conroy was told that he must retire or that he would be dismissed.”

While those who serve as House Chaplain are expected to conduct themselves in a non-partisan manner, many sources are saying that Speaker Ryan wanted Rev. Conroy out because he had aligned himself with liberal Democrats.

Conroy said that Speaker Ryan had recently told him, "Padre, you just got to stay out of politics."

In the wake of Conroy’s dismissal, NBC reports, “More than 70 Democratic lawmakers have signed a letter demanding answers from Speaker Paul Ryan about his decision to oust the chaplain of the House of Representatives.”

Most of the Catholic Democrats questioning Conroy’s resignation have long histories of voting in favor of abortion as well as gay and transgender issues.

Rep. Sean Patrick Maloney, a Democrat from New York, tweeted that Conroy’s ouster is a "shameful anti-Catholic move motivated by conservative extremists in Congress."
